Transaction 42926739a30dc258d79a8b5a8e83a388860b841e20f6c6d52a9a7960722007a4

1 Input
2 Outputs
  • 42926739a30dc258d79a8b5a8e83a388860b841e20f6c6d52a9a7960722007a4:0
  • value  1126547
    address  3FVFT4zkztDAoVYu5Hwu8fAbimbiG3UKcA
  • 42926739a30dc258d79a8b5a8e83a388860b841e20f6c6d52a9a7960722007a4:1
  • value  9549610
    address  bc1qr7xltr9lamukpp083e7lse7l464e7eltd6qr8x